UNESCO IITE and Nisai Group join efforts to promote SDGs in schools

On 27 August 2019, UNESCO Institute for Information Technologies in Education (UNESCO IITE) signed a Project Agreement with Nisai Group (UK).

The signing procedure concluded the formal meeting of Dr Dhruv Patel, CEO and Founder of Nisai Group, with Mr Tao Zhan, Director of UNESCO IITE, and Ms Natalia Amelina, Chief of the Unit of Teacher Professional Development and Networking at UNESCO IITE.

At the meeting, the parties discussed the promising avenues and modalities of cooperation geared to enrich content of education and encourage ICT-driven and skill-based learning in schools. The signed Project Agreement confirmed the intentions of the Parties to collaborate in generating social, particularly educational benefits, for communities and thus, in meeting the challenges and commitments of the universal Sustainable Development Goals.

The common UNESCO IITE – Nisai initiative is focused on enabling social and educational inclusion of students, ensuring access to information and educational materials by all means of ICT, and concurrently, promoting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) within schools.

In line with the UNESCO IITE – Nisai cooperation, a 6-10 week course dedicated to the research of the SDGs, relating each goal to real life situations, has been designed. Students will be given the opportunity to investigate ways in which the goals link with each other, including their impact on modern life and the effective ways of fulfilling the globally-recognized objectives. Across the project, students will obtain the opportunity to develop their skills in English and Mathematics, using the SDGs as the foundation to stimulating and efficient learning.

As part of this initiative, UNESCO IITE and Nisai Group will also explore opportunities for cooperation in various countries worldwide, with a special focus on CIS and Asia Pacific regions.
